This presentation addresses student perceptions of their preparation for electronic medical record documentation and identifies possible solutions.

Learning Outcome: After completing this learning activity, the participant will be able to articulate one student perception of their EMR training and interaction and at least one strategy for EMR clinical preparation for future student nurses.
